Density - 6.6D
| Term | Definition |
|---|---|
| Mass | Measures how much matter is present in a substance. |
| Gram, g | The basic metric unit of mass. |
| Volume | A measure of the space that matter occupies. |
| Cubic centimeter, cm³ | A metric unit of volume equal to a milliliter. |
| Milliliter, mL | A metric unit of volume. |
| Displacement | A procedure used to measure volume of a solid object by placing it in a known amount of liquid. |
| Matter | Anything that has mass and takes up space. |
| Substance | Any form of matter that is uniform throughout and has consistent properties. |
| Physical Property | Characteristic that can be observed or measured without changing the substance, for example color, melting point, or conductivity. |
| Density | The mass of a substance divided by its volume. |
| Relative Density | The comparison of the density of one material as it relates to another; frequently the comparison is to the density of water (as in sinking or floating). |
| Density Formula | D=m/V Density=mass/volume |
| Classify/Classification | Sort or put into groups based on similar and dissimilar physical, chemical, or biological characteristics. |
